Differences between chip in and pitch in
Chip in and pitch in are both phrasal verbs that mean to contribute or help with something, but chip in is usually used for smaller contributions or tasks, while pitch in is used for larger contributions or tasks.
Meanings and Definitions: chip in vs pitch in
Learn how to use these expressions through these examples
Chip in
- 1Contribute some money.
Everybody CHIPPED IN to pay the bill.
- 2Contribute to a discussion.
If I could CHIP IN, there are a couple of issues I'd like to raise.
Pitch in
- 1Work together to help achieve an objective.
We were behind schedule, but the others PITCHED IN and we got it done in time.

Differences in chip in vs pitch in: Usage, Formality, and Tone
Frequency in Daily Use: chip in or pitch in?
Both chip in and pitch in are commonly used in everyday conversation, but pitch in is slightly more common in American English.
Informal vs Formal: Contextual Use of chip in and pitch in
Both chip in and pitch in are informal phrases that are suitable for casual conversations. However, if you want to convey a more formal tone, you can use alternative expressions like 'contribute' or 'assist'.
Tone and Implication: The Nuances of chip in and pitch in
The tone of chip in and pitch in is generally positive and helpful. However, pitch in can sometimes carry a sense of urgency or importance, especially when referring to contributing to a larger project or goal.
